There > are a couple of daemons you have to enable in master.cf (steps 2 through = 6): > > =A0http://www.postfix.org/POSTSCREEN_README.html#enable > > That README refers to lines that are commented-out in master.cf; of > course, if you've upgraded from an earlier of postfix, you won't have the= m. > > What I did was to untar the latest postfix release under my home > directory, and find the master.cf that ships with it. Then, I > copy/pasted the lines mentioned in the README over to my real master.cf. > > After a restart, you should see lines like this in your mail log: > > =A0Dec =A06 03:13:46 mx1 postfix/postscreen[2810]: CONNECT from ... > > that let you know its' working.
